WebExample 1: Find the HCF of 14 and 15, if their LCM is 210. Solution: ∵ LCM × HCF = 14 × 15 ⇒ HCF (14, 15) = (14 × 15)/210 = 1 Therefore, the highest common factor of 14 and 15 is 1. WebHCF and LCM Examples Example 1: Find the Highest Common Factor of 25, 35 and 45. Solution: Given, three numbers as 25, 35 and 45. We know, 25 = 5 × 5 35 = 5 × 7 45 = 5 × 9 From the above expression, we can say 5 is the only common factor for all three numbers. Therefore, 5 is the HCF of 25, 35 and 45.
